LONDON, October 27, 2011 /PRNewswire/ -- Eurostar, the high-speed passenger rail service between the UK and mainland Europe, has announced its results for the third quarter of 2011, having delivered a solid performance during the period with sales revenues up 7% (GBP197m in 2011 vs. GBP183m in 2010). Looking back across the year to date, total sales revenue figures have grown by 5% compared to the same period in 2010 (GBP617m in 2011 vs GBP588m in 2010). The total...
